    Bill T.

    This is a great spot for reasonably priced comfort food. We've been here a couple of times and the staff is always so friendly and the service is quick. The food is tasty and portions are very generous. We could seriously split a sandwich and be full...not that we do, but we could! Their burgers are very good, full of flavor and very juicy. Whatever special cake or pie they have, get that if you want some sweets, you can't go wrong. Great place!

    Allison C.

    We were in the area for breakfast on a weekend morning, so we decided to stop in at Mill Plain since it was the closest diner to where we were coming from. We were seated quickly, and the staff got our food out to us quickly. I had the corned beef hash with scrambled eggs, which wasn't bad, and my fiancé ordered the short rib hash and eggs, which we both agreed was just average as well. The short rib didn't have much flavor at all, and some of our breakfast potatoes were a bit crunchy, alluding to how they should've been cooked a little longer. The diner itself had a cute, classic feel to it which is why it drew us in too. I don't see ourselves coming back unfortunately with there being so many other options in the area.

    This is an eclectic old world style bar and restaurant, easily visible from I-84 in Danbury near…read morethe NY border. The place is built around memorabilia from Danbury's history including a model train that runs around the bar ($0.25) and other interesting oddities. Service is super fun and friendly and our server Natalia was outstanding! Pub food was great- our wings, potato skins, and spinach and artichoke dip (served with veggies and chips and garlic bread strips) We had a great meal and a great time!
